Benefits of LED Lighting for AFL Venues

Switching from metal halide to LED lighting offers numerous advantages:

  • Energy Efficiency: LED lights consume significantly less power than MH fixtures, leading to lower energy bills.
  • Enhanced Longevity: LEDs have a longer lifespan, reducing the frequency of replacements and maintenance.
  • Improved Light Quality: LEDs provide better color rendering and brightness, which enhances the viewing experience for players and spectators alike.
  • Lower Heat Emission: Unlike metal halide lamps that generate substantial heat, LEDs stay cool, minimizing HVAC costs during games.

Understanding Metal Halide Retrofit

A metal halide retrofit can seamlessly transform existing lighting systems without the need for extensive structural changes. This means venues can reuse existing poles, maintaining their aesthetic while achieving modern efficiency standards.

With advancements in technology, the process of replacing MH with LED can be completed swiftly. The fixtures designed for retrofitting are compatible with many existing lighting infrastructures, making the transition smooth.

Compliance and Standards

It’s crucial for any retrofit project to comply with local standards and regulations. In Victoria, adherence to AS2560 is essential for ensuring safety and performance in sports lighting. Additionally, SAA/RCM certification is required for electrical products sold in Australia, guaranteeing that the new LED systems meet national safety standards.
